随着智能手机和平板电脑的普及,移动应用程序开发变得越来越重要。而iOS平台是其中最受欢迎和广泛使用的平台之一。本文将介绍什么是iOS程序员编程以及相关的基础知识,并提供一些示例代码来帮助理解。
iOS是由苹果公司开发的操作系统,仅适用于苹果的移动设备,如iPhone和iPad。开发iOS应用程序需要使用特定的开发工具和编程语言,主要是使用苹果官方提供的开发工具Xcode和编程语言Swift或Objective-C。
-
安装Xcode和设置开发环境
要开始iOS应用程序开发,首先需要安装Xcode。Xcode是一款功能强大的集成开发环境(IDE),提供了编写、调试和部署iOS应用程序所需的一切工具。安装Xcode后,还需要设置iOS开发环境,包括注册Apple开发者账号和配置开发设备。 -
选择编程语言:Swift或Objective-C
iOS应用程序可以使用Swift或Objective-C编程语言进行开发。Swift是一种现代化的、易于学习和使用的编程语言,由苹果公司开发并于2014年发布。Objective-C是一种较早的编程语言,是iOS开发的传统选择。两者都可以用于iOS应用程序的开发,选择哪种语言取决于个人偏好和项目需求。 -
了解iOS应用程序的结构
iOS应用程序的结构是基于MVC(模型-视图-控制器)设计模式的。模型(Model)负责处理应用程序的数据和业务逻辑,视图(View)负责显示用户界面,而控制器(Controller)则负责处理用户交互和协调模型和视图之间的通信。 -
开发用户界面
iOS应用程序的用户界面使用Interface Builder来创建和设计。
本文介绍了iOS应用程序开发的基础知识,包括使用Xcode作为开发工具,选择Swift或Objective-C编程,MVC设计模式,以及用户界面创建和数据持久化的概念。通过示例代码展示了如何处理用户交互。
订阅专栏 解锁全文
1120

被折叠的 条评论
为什么被折叠?



